The colour olive has its origins from the normal earth, precisely in the olive tree. The olive tree, scientifically often known as Olea europaea, is indigenous to the Mediterranean region and is cultivated for Countless yrs for its fruit and oil. The colour of your olive tree's leaves and fruit is a muted green with a tinge of yellow, which has been translated into the colour we now know as olive. Using olive to be a coloration is usually traced again to historical civilizations like the Greeks and Romans, who employed olive oil for cooking, lighting, and religious ceremonies. The colour turned associated with peace, knowledge, and prosperity, and was generally Utilized in art and architecture to symbolize these characteristics.
Along with its natural origins, the colour olive has also been Traditionally linked to armed forces uniforms. The use of olive drab, a grayish-green color, became popular during the late nineteenth and early 20th generations for navy uniforms as a result of its ability to blend in with all-natural surroundings. This practical usage of the color further more solidified its association with toughness, resilience, and safety. Today, the colour olive continues to get a popular alternative in style, dwelling décor, and design and style, with its loaded historical past and symbolism introducing depth and meaning to its use.
The Symbolism of Olive in several Cultures
The symbolism of the colour warna olive differs throughout different cultures and traditions. In Western cultures, olive is frequently associated with peace and harmony, stemming from its use like a image of peace in ancient Greece and Rome. The olive branch has prolonged been a image of peace and reconciliation, and is commonly Utilized in artwork and literature to stand for these ideals. In Christianity, the olive tree is described various occasions while in the Bible to be a image of abundance, fertility, and peace.
In Eastern cultures, specifically in Asia, the colour olive is frequently associated with nature and tranquility. In standard Chinese medication, the olive leaf is employed for its therapeutic Homes, and the colour is commonly Employed in feng shui to produce a calming and harmonious environment. In Japan, the color olive is related to the organic entire world and is frequently Utilized in regular artwork and layout to evoke a way of serenity and stability. All round, the symbolism of olive differs across cultures, but it is regularly related to peace, harmony, and nature.
